Yes, you need a BlackBerry data plan to use the internet. The cellular network handles phone calls and text messages only. Everything else is data.
Most phones get their data from their carrier. With BlackBerrys you get the data from RIM through your carrier. The good news is that you don't need a separate smartphone data plan, just the BlackBerry plan.

Normally you need a BlackBerry data plan to use WiFi. The data you use over WiFi won't cost you anything and won't count against your monthly data allotment, but you need the BlackBerry data plan on your account to get access.
